Transaction c63bfc7fc3850c60f59f85ed764d911f2c9c2e61c4937c9284fe4318a8242960

2 Input
2 Outputs
  • c63bfc7fc3850c60f59f85ed764d911f2c9c2e61c4937c9284fe4318a8242960:0
  • value  24000000
    address  3QE2qt7ZooirpARLKUnn9WWoWRREYtPbPA
  • c63bfc7fc3850c60f59f85ed764d911f2c9c2e61c4937c9284fe4318a8242960:1
  • value  15571417
    address  1FkP2p95LWqYdjFnwDvcHNy9Hbpd1dx9UA